This is a combined synopsis/solicitation for commercial products and commercial services as prepared in accordance with the format in Revolutionary Federal Acquisition Regulation Overhaul (RFO) Subpart 12.212(b)(1), as supplemented in the attached Request for Quotation (RFQ).
This announcement constitutes the only solicitation.
A firm-fixed price purchase order is anticipated.
RFO 12, Acquisition of Commercial Products and Commercial Services will be used.
This announcement constitutes the only solicitation.
The solicitation number is 36C26026Q0852 and is attached.
This solicitation is set aside for small businesses.
This solicitation incorporates provisions and clauses by reference.
The full text of provisions and clauses may be accessed electronically at www.acquisition.gov.
The associated North American Industrial Classification System (NAICS) code for this procurement is 541511, with a small business size standard of $34 Million.
VA Puget Sound Healthcare System is seeking to purchase software maintenance and support services for MyPath tools.
Offerors are required to provide an authorization letter or other documents from OEM (Nitid Bit, LLC) at the time of offer to provide maintenance and support services for existing, proprietary equipment/system.
All software licensing, warranty and service associated with the equipment/system shall be in accordance with the OEM terms and conditions.
Service Location: VA Puget Sound Healthcare System 1660 South Columbian Way Seattle, WA 98108-1532 The period of performance will be a base plus three (3) option years.
Base Year: 09/01/2026 08/31/2027 Option Year One: 09/01/2027 08/31/2028 Option Year Two: 09/01/2028 08/31/2029 Option Year Three: 09/01/2029 08/31/2030 Award will be based upon the evaluation factors listed in Section E of the att...

How to bid on this
This is a contract solicitation, not a grant. To bid, you submit a proposal (usually a price and a description of how you would do the work) directly to the government, through the channel the official listing specifies, not through Oppward.
- Make sure your business has an active SAM.gov registration. You cannot be paid on a federal contract without one.
- Read the full solicitation on the official listing above, especially the scope of work, not just this summary. Our guide to reading a solicitation walks through what to look for.
- Check the set-aside listed above and confirm your business actually qualifies for it before you spend time on a proposal. See our guide to set-asides if the category is unfamiliar.
- Submit your proposal by the deadline, using the exact submission method the official listing states. A technically on-time bid sent the wrong way is often treated as late.
